For regular operation of Multijet versions with DPF, use only original oil. In an emergency (lacking the original product) only top up with max. 0,5 l
and then drive immediately to the nearest to contact Alfa Romeo Authorized Services.
If using non original SAE 5W-40 products, oils with minimum ACEA A3 specifications for petrol engines and ACEA B4 specifications for Diesel engines
are admitted; in this event top engine performance is not guaranteed.
Use of products with low-quality properties than ACEA A3 and ACEA B4 could cause damages to the engine that are not covered by the warranty.
For very cold climate conditions, ask to contact Alfa Romeo Authorized Services for the appropriate Seleniaproduct to use.
